The Opportunity

This position will provide support to our  North / East territory in the Medical Devices  /   Cardiac Rhythm Management business . Our medical devices help more than 10,000 people have healthier hearts, improve quality of life for thousands of people living with chronic pain and movement disorders, and liberate more than 500,000 people with diabetes from routine fingersticks and Abbott Vascular provides innovative, minimally invasive, and cost-effective products for treatment of vascular disease.

As the Clinical Specialist Associate II , you will provides educational, sales and technical support in response to field inquiries from physicians, health care professionals, patients, and field sales staff under moderate direction of Territory Manager / District Manager.Applies extensive sales and technical expertise and has full knowledge of other related disciplines. Develops solutions to complex problems which require the regular use of ingenuity and creativity. What You’ll Do

Provides technical clinical and programming assistance, primarily in support Territory Manager / District Manager.

Integrates into all accounts; builds trust and relationships; establishes strong rapport with customers.

With gained product knowledge, becomes proficient in complex programming and case support.

Interfaces with all levels of the Sales and Sales Management staff.

Provides support to sales reps and hospital administrators on national agreements.

Interacts with customers and assigned institutions, physicians, and technicians, purchasing agents and administration staff.

Provides sales support, clinical in-services, training, and guidance to current or potential customers.

Support all Company initiatives as identified by management and in support of Quality Management Systems (QMS), Environmental Management Systems (EMS), and other regulatory requirements.

Complies with U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ulations, other regulatory requirements, Company policies, operating procedures, processes, and task assignments. Maintains positive and cooperative communications and collaboration with all levels of employees, customers, contractors, and vendors.

Provides sales and technical (implant and / or procedural case coverage) support in response to field inquiries on a 24-hour, on-call basis.

Responsible for exceeding revenue plan by developing and adhering to actionable business plan.

Contacts, visits, and interests’ clients and potential clients in the Company’s products and addresses any client questions and concerns. Interacts with customers and assigned institutions, physicians and technicians, customer purchasing and administration.

Required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ree inBiology, Bi Life Sciences, Bio-engineering field is desired

2 years of of experience in medical device product areas or related discipline, including direct experience in product sales. Also required : A minimum of 2+ year’s increasingly responsible experience in the cardiac pacing, electrophysiology, neuromodulation, and related industries. Demonstrated knowledge of cardiology, electro-physiology, or cardiac electro-physiology procedures. Familiarity with cath lab and operating room procedures and protocol.

Unexpired Puerto Rico driver’s license is required since the position requires driving a motor vehicle as usual and integral part of the job.

Well organized, attention to detail, capable of juggling multiple projects and accustomed to tight deadlines.

Excellent personal computer skills includingMS Excel, Word, Outlook and Power Point.

Required certification in assigned products within 6 months of hire date.

Ability to work within a team and as an individual contributor in a fast-paced, changing environment.

Ability to leverage and / or engage others to accomplish projects.

Strong verbal and written communication with ability to effectively communicate at multiple levels in the organization.

Fully bilingual (English and Spanish).
